Review of Frontier(s) (2007) by Derrick S — 05 Apr 2009
It's a French turn on the 'Texas Chainsaw Massacre' story, with some political context, and nazis instead of redneck crazies. Graphic violence pointing in the direction of tortureporn, call it what you want, but this movie was well crafted and photographed, had some really good acting, and was, by moments hard to watch, and that's a compliment.
Un grand film d'horreur, quoi.
